An exciting opportunity has been created within the Strategic and Regional Highways Market Team to lead our business development, work winning and the framework leadership across our National Highways (NH) Digital Services portfolio, including frameworks such as the Information Technology Commercial Framework (ITCF), the Operational Technology Commercial Framework (OTCF) and CCS framework. This will include leading on many of our critical “Must Win” opportunities and driving performance on key projects within the Transportation UK&I Business Unit.

As the accountable leader for a portfolio of frameworks, you will lead client engagement and an extended account team from across the UK business, responsible for ensuring delivery teams consistently deliver to our clients with excellent levels of service whilst also delivering expected commercial outcomes. You will lead engagement across the Digital Services Directorate along with a broad array of stakeholders, partners and third-party supply chain partners including SMEs, bringing innovation in our offer and delivery to differentiate ourselves.

You will lead and continue to develop our existing team aligned to deliver the targeted market potential, increasing market share, ensuring annual financial performance commitments are met, including delivery of the portfolio margin and delivering on internal and external supplier commitments. Clear management of the pipeline of opportunities and ability to plan and secure resources to support upcoming bids will be an integral part of the role in order to secure future growth for the business.

In this role you will operate as NH Client Framework Director (Digital Services) for the AtkinsRéalis Transportation business reporting to the Transportation Market Director for Strategic and Regional Highways. The role of the Client Framework Director is central to the growth ambitions of the Transportation Business Unit.

The opportunity exists to strengthen and grow our workshare by targeting new opportunities, diversifying our services, improving our bid success and driving better commercial outcomes. We have a strong legacy of successful client-focussed delivery, and the role requires this to be further developed by supporting NH in tackling the challenges arising from managing aging assets, complex system interfaces, whilst embracing new services enabled through automation, data analytics and technology and achieving their customer service goals.

As the Client Framework Director, you will be responsible for setting our growth strategy for the NH Digital Services account. A key success factor for this role will be to increase our addressable market share against changing budgets through true Client intimacy strategic leadership, expanding our portfolio, measurably improving our revenue whilst reinforcing our brand and client relationships. We aspire to be the supplier of choice to our clients, operating in the top 3 in every key account.

The role will require the development of a focussed account plan for the Client and the framework that delivers on our ambition. As a senior leader in the business, you’ll be responsible for creating a network and culture within AtkinsRéalis that understands the market and client needs and is accountable for winning and successfully delivering work by leveraging the wider AtkinsRéalis group service lines and capabilities.

Having a solid domain knowledge of NH IT infrastructure and operational technology and how they relate to providing service to NH’s wider supply chain partners’ delivery and ultimate customer experience will be a distinct advantage. Experience of transportation and/or National Highways Operational Technology will further enhance the role’s ability to successfully deliver growth.

This role will require a significant proportion of time based across our key offices in the UK along with those of our Client and partner organisations to ensure relationships are developed and strengthened to support successful delivery of tenders and programmes of work.
